Pentaho - Как запустить работу как поток - PullRequest
0 голосов
/ 02 июля 2018

Я новичок в Пентахо . У меня есть требование, что мне нужно создать задание ETL, чтобы прочитать сообщение из rabbitMQ и преобразовать его и сохранить в БД. Я создал ETL с помощью плагина IC AMQP. Но я не мог найти способ запустить работу как поток. Планировщик заданий имеет опции Repeat и No Interval , но включение этого параметра приводит к проблемам с производительностью. Я ищу решение для запуска задания в виде потока, и когда сообщение ставится в очередь, потребитель должен иметь возможность извлечь сообщение из очереди и обработать его. Может ли кто-нибудь помочь мне в этом? Я использую PDI версии 8.1.0.0-365.

Спасибо

1 Ответ

0 голосов
/ 02 июля 2018

Используйте crontab!

Планировщик заданий конкурирует с Pentaho EE, поэтому они не вкладывают в него много средств.

И сообщество предпочитает crontab, поэтому мы не слишком много вкладывали в него.

...